Understanding Garage Door Openers
Your garage door opener is the heart of your garage door system, providing the necessary power to lift the heavy door effortlessly. Over time, like any mechanical component, it can wear out or malfunction. Knowing the signs that signal it may need replacement can save you time, money, and frustration.
Common Signs Your Garage Door Opener Needs Replacement
Recognizing when your garage door opener is past its prime is crucial for your safety and convenience. Here are some common signs to watch out for:
- Inconsistent Performance: If your opener works sporadically, it could be a sign of underlying issues.
- Unusual Noises: Grinding, whining, or loud clanging sounds often indicate mechanical failure.
- Slow Response Time: If your door takes longer than usual to open or close, your opener may be struggling.
- Remote Control Issues: Difficulty in operating the door from a distance may signify signal interference or a failing motor.
- Physical Damage: Cracks, rust, or other noticeable damage to the opener unit can compromise its function.
1. Inconsistent Performance
If your garage door opener does not consistently raise or lower the door, it may be time to consider a replacement. An opener that works perfectly one day but fails the next can leave you stranded outside your garage. Regular fluctuations in performance often indicate electrical or mechanical failure.
2. Unusual Noises
While some noise is normal for garage door operations, unusual or loud sounds can indicate that something is wrong. Listen for:
- Grinding: This can suggest misalignment or wear on gears.
- Whining: Often a sign of motor strain or a failing mechanism.
- Clanging: This could indicate loose parts or components hitting each other.
3. Slow Response Time
A healthy garage door opener should respond promptly when activated. If you notice a delay in operation, it could signify a failing motor or issues with the opener’s electrical components. Delayed response can also be frustrating, especially when you're in a hurry.
4. Remote Control Issues
Do you often find yourself pressing the remote multiple times to open or close your garage door? This can indicate a failing opener or problems with the remote itself. If changing the batteries doesn’t help, it might be time to evaluate the opener.
5. Physical Damage
Regularly inspect your garage door opener for visible signs of wear and tear. Look for:
- Cracks or breaks in the housing.
- Rust or corrosion on metallic components.
- Loose wiring or connections.
Physical damage can affect performance and pose safety risks.
The Importance of Regular Maintenance
Regularly maintaining your garage door opener can extend its lifespan and performance. Here are some maintenance tips:
- Lubricate Moving Parts: Apply lubricant to the chain and other moving parts at least once a year.
- Inspect Springs and Cables: Check for signs of wear and replace them as necessary.
- Test Safety Features: Regularly test the auto-reverse feature to ensure it works correctly.
- Keep the Track Clean: Debris can hinder movement; clean the tracks regularly.
By taking care of your garage door opener, you can potentially delay the need for a replacement and ensure safe operation.

Statistics on Garage Door Openers
Garage door openers typically last about 10 to 15 years, depending on their usage and maintenance. According to industry surveys, over 30% of homeowners report experiencing a malfunction with their garage door opener at least once a year. Keeping your opener in top shape not only improves functionality but also enhances your home's safety.
